Itinerary

  • Edinburgh

    We will leave from Edinburgh towards Loch Ness. When passing through Stirling, from the bus, we will see the impressive silhouette of Stirling Castle and the William Walace Monument. We will cross the National Park of Los Trossachs and, after crossing Callander, we will make a stop at the beginning of the National Park of Lake Lomond and the Trossachs: Kilmahog. Maybe you'll be lucky to see some of the nice cows of the Highlands!

  • Kilmahog

    Between landscapes of mountains, lakes and valleys, we will arrive at the Páramo de Rannoch. We will stop in one of the most beautiful and magical valleys of Scotland: the Glencoe Valley, where one of the bloodiest episodes between clans took place. It is there where we can photograph the Three Sisters and also recognize some landscapes of such famous films as Harry Potter or James Bond.

    We will continue with our excursion to Loch Ness and we will cross Fort William. The great mountains of Scotland and Ben Nevis will take us into the Great Glen. This geological fault divides the heart of the Highlands and hosts Lake Linhe, Lochy Lake, Lake Oich and Loch Ness. The Canal de Caledonia and the lock system of Fort Augustus will be our destination. There will be time to visit the canal and anyone who wishes can also take a cruise on Loch Ness. Do not forget your camera, the landscape will give you the best panoramas.On the southern shore of Loch Ness perhaps its mysterious inhabitant appears: Nessie, the monster of Loch Ness. During this stop there will be free time to eat, take a walk or relax on the lakeshore. Another attraction of Fort Augustus will be the lock system of the Caledonia Canal. This canal is considered the longest in the country and links the North Sea with the Atlantic Ocean through the Great Valley.
